Yara International ASA's Other Stockholders Equity for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 was $-1,897 Mil.

Yara International ASA's quarterly Other Stockholders Equity declined from Sep. 2025 ($-1,942 Mil) to Dec. 2025 ($-1,951 Mil) but then increased from Dec. 2025 ($-1,951 Mil) to Mar. 2026 ($-1,897 Mil).

Yara International ASA's annual Other Stockholders Equity declined from Dec. 2023 ($-1,959 Mil) to Dec. 2024 ($-2,435 Mil) but then increased from Dec. 2024 ($-2,435 Mil) to Dec. 2025 ($-1,951 Mil).

Yara International ASA Business Description

Address Drammensveien 131, Oslo, NOR, 0277
Yara International ASA mainly offers crop nutrition solutions. The firm offers a broad portfolio of nitrogen-based solutions by producing ammonia, mineral fertilizers, and industrial products. It markets and distributes a complete range of crop nutrition products and programs globally, and also develops and markets environmental solutions and essential products for industrial applications. Yara's operating segments are Europe, Americas, Africa & Asia, Global Production, Clean Ammonia, and Industrial Solutions. Maximum revenue is generated from the Americas segment, which offers various crop nutrition solutions and services, including phosphate and potash-based fertilizers, nitrogen-based fertilizers, NPKs, biostimulants, and organic-based products in North and Latin America, and Brazil.
